open arms" should be permitted to dock in italy despite a ban by the far right interior minister mateo salvini. a bitter political standoff between prime minister conte and salvini as to whether or not the ship can dock on the island. salvini did allow 27 unaccompanied minors aboard the ship to disembark in italy saturday, but placed the responsibility exclusively on prime minister conte. spanish prime minister pedro sanchez offered sunday to open spain's doors to the ship at the port. but oscar camp said another five days and 950 miles of travel could be unsustainable. the four migrants who jumped ship have been rescued and returned to the boat but the plea from "open arms" becomes urgent. camp said they warned of this days ago. despair has limits. rick foalbaum, cnn. with moderate to severe ulcerative colitis or crohn's, your plans can change in minutes. your head wants to do one thing, but your gut says, "not today." if your current treatment isn't working, ask your doctor about entyvio. entyvio acts specifically in the gi tract to prevent an excess of white blood cells from entering and ca

last night, italy's interior minister and head of the league party, mateo salvini withdrew his supportor italy's coalition government, calling for snap elections the reason we're seeing such a sharp turn in markets is a new round of elections in italy could delay the passage of its budget the law requires a functioning administration to formulate a budget so there are broader implications here for the eu the call for snap elections also highlights the rise in tensions between two populous parties inside italy italian banks are lower by about 7 to 8%. and the italian bank index is down about 25% from its recent weeks. and for the week, italy stock market underperforming its european peers leaders of the coalition government are set to meet on monday so we'll have to see what happens then morgan, sending it back to you >> we certainly will, seema. thank you. seema mody let's get over to sue herrera now for a news update. sue? >> good morning, everyone. here's what's happening at this hour hong kong's leader, carrie lam says the government will not give into protesters' demands. instead,
